Icebreaker Toolkit: Simple Openers That Actually Start Conversations
Feeling stuck on what to say first is normal. Use these practical, low-pressure patterns and quick examples to spark real replies without sounding generic or try-hard.
Profile-Based Hooks
Pick one small detail from their profile and ask about it. Specificity beats broad compliments.
- Pattern: Notice + curiosity. Example: "I saw you play guitar — what song did you learn first?"
- Pattern: Observation + short follow-up. Example: "You have a hiking photo — which trail was that? I’m building my list."
Light Callbacks And Shared Threads
Reference something brief from their bio to create an instant connection without overwhelming them.
- Pattern: Callback + playful tilt. Example: "You mentioned loving spicy food — brave enough to pick our first place?"
- Pattern: Shared interest + invite. Example: "We both like podcasts — any favorites I should add to my commute?"
Low-Pressure Questions
Ask easy-to-answer questions that encourage a short story or opinion rather than yes/no replies.
- "What’s the best meal you’ve cooked recently?"
- "If you had one free afternoon this week, what would you do?"
- "Which book or show did you recommend to someone lately?"
Adaptable Opener Patterns
Keep these templates in your back pocket and tweak them to match each profile.
- "I’m curious — how did you get into [activity]?"
- "That photo at [place or object] looks great. What’s the story behind it?"
- "Quick opinion: pancakes or waffles? I need this settled."
How To Avoid Common Pitfalls
- Skip bland one-liners like "Hey" or "You’re cute" — they’re hard to reply to.
- Avoid forced or overly personal compliments on a first message; keep it light and specific instead.
- Don’t copy-paste the same message to everyone. A tiny personalization increases replies a lot.
Keep The Momentum
If they answer, follow up with a short reaction and a related question to keep the exchange moving: a one-liner response + one new prompt works well. If they don’t reply, try a different opener later — respectful persistence is fine, but give space.
